CITY OF SOUTH BEND REDEVELOPMENT COMMISSION REGULAR MEETING – September 11, 2025 <br />10 <br />Upon a motion by Troy Warner for approval, seconded by Eli Wax, the <br />motion carried unanimously; the Commission approved the Proposal <br />Opening as presented on September 11, 2025. <br />6.Progress Reports <br />A.Tax Abatement <br />None <br />B.Common Council <br />Councilman Warner noted, they are in the budget season and are hopeful <br />the budget will pass by mid-October. Caleb Bauer explained that while <br />he’s optimistic and hopeful about what’s ahead, he also wanted to give the <br />Commission a heads-up that: due to budget constraints, we’ll be <br />proposing revisions to the staff operating agreement later this year. These <br />changes are in response to the growing volume and complexity of <br />development agreements. <br />Looking ahead to 2026, we plan to request pre-development <br />appropriations to help supplement our annual budget. This funding would <br />support our due diligence efforts before bringing development agreements <br />to the Commission. While we already have RDC General Fund support for <br />things like appraisals and surveys, we’re hoping to add flexible funding for <br />urban design, architectural feedback, and even some light underwriting to <br />better evaluate developer assumptions. These adjustments won’t be <br />dramatic, but they will help strengthen our operations moving forward. <br />C.Other <br />None <br />7.Next Commission Meeting <br />Thursday, September 25, 2025, 9:30 a.m. at BPW Conference Room 13th Floor <br />8.Adjournment <br />Thursday, September 11, 2025, 11:11 a.m. <br />______________________________ ______________________________ <br />Eli Wax, Secretary Troy Warner, President
